Industrial Strength Enclosure Heater and Enclosure Lighting Options

STEGO enclosure heaters, thermostats, hygrostats and hygrotherms protect against condensation while providing the greatest possible air circulation. Touch-safe convection heaters are designed to utilize natural convection, resulting in a circulating current of warm air while minimizing surface temperatures on the accessible side surfaces of the housing.
